Concrete repair services focus on restoring the strength, safety, and appearance of existing concrete surfaces that have experienced damage or deterioration. These services typically involve assessing the extent of issues such as cracks, spalling, or uneven surfaces, and then applying appropriate solutions like patching, sealing, or resurfacing.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to ensure that repairs blend seamlessly with the existing concrete, helping to extend the lifespan of the structure.
Concrete problems often stem from factors such as weather exposure, heavy loads, ground movement, or aging materials. Cracks can develop over time, compromising the integrity of driveways, sidewalks, or foundations. Spalling or surface erosion may create tripping hazards or unsightly appearances. Repairing these issues not only improves safety but also prevents further damage that could lead to costly replacements or structural concerns.

Discover typical Concrete Repair project ranges for Fort Thomas, KY.
Repair Costs - The typical cost for concrete repair services 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of damage and location. For example, small cracks may cost around $200, while larger sections can exceed $3,000.
Material Expenses - Material costs for concrete repair usually fall between $3 and $10 per square foot. The price varies based on the type of repair, such as patching versus complete resurfacing.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for concrete repair services generally range from $50 to $100 per hour. Larger projects or complex repairs may increase overall labor costs significantly.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may include surface preparation, sealing, or finishing,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These extras depend on the specific repair requirements and local contractor rates.

What types of concrete repair services are available? Local service providers offer repairs for cracks, spalling, uneven surfaces, and structural damage to concrete surfaces such as driveways, patios, and foundations.
How do I know if my concrete need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, sinking or shifting, uneven surfaces, or water pooling, which may indicate underlying issues requiring professional assessment.
What causes concrete to deteriorate? Common causes include exposure to mo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, heavy loads, and improper installation or maintenance over time.
Can concrete repairs be done on existing structures? Yes, many repair services can restore and reinforce existing concrete surfaces to improve appearance and functionality.
How long do concrete repairs typically last? Durability varies based on the repair type and conditions but generally ranges from several years to decades when performed by experienced professionals.
